Grey’s Anatomy - Musical episode is debated even now on whether or not it was good. The issue that many people have with it is that they stuck a very important storyline, Callie and Arizona getting in a car crash and Callie almost losing her baby and dying, into an admittedly silly episode style. But who could stop Sara Ramirez from singing so beautifully in the show!

Riverdale - Now this show has MULTIPLE musical episodes, one every season starting in season 2. This show also has MAJOR problems that made it go downhill that don’t involve the musical episodes. However the musical episodes did always make sense, to me at least, because the characters were in high school putting on theatre productions. I admittedly like the musical episodes especially because nobody was really that bad of a singer. My show, however, is not set in high school so maybe it might not work for my show.

9-1-1 - This show hasn’t had a musical episode so far but I’m in the fandom for it and some people seem to really want an episode that allows the characters to sing. The show has powerhouse broadway singer Tracie Thoms in its cast and Jennifer Love Hewitt has sang before in a karaoke scene and has even had a song cover featured in an episode fairly recently, she is a very good singer.
